SALEME v. ROBBINS


270 A.2d 458 (1970)

Joseph SALEME v. Allan L. ROBBINS, Warden, Maine State Prison.

Supreme Judicial Court of Maine.

November 12, 1970.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Charles A. Lane, Portland, for plaintiff.

John W. Benoit, Asst. Atty. Gen., Augusta, for defendant.

Before DUFRESNE, C. J., and WEBBER, MARDEN and POMEROY, JJ.


MARDEN, Justice.

On appeal from the denial of post-conviction relief.

The issues arise out of the alleged insufficiency of the indictment in which appellant was charged, and under which he was convicted, for breaking, entering and larceny in the nighttime.
